Frequently Asked Questions
About Leasing or Buying a 2026 Subaru Ascent

Is maintenance covered differently when I lease vs. finance?

Routine maintenance needs are the same, but leasing often lets you stay within the factory warranty period for the entire term, which can help reduce unexpected repair costs. Financing may extend beyond warranty, but you own the vehicle and can manage service on your schedule.

Can I customize the Ascent if I lease?

Leases typically require you to return the vehicle in original condition, so extensive modifications are discouraged. Financing gives you more freedom to personalize wheels, accessories, or protection packages.

What if my commute changes and I drive more miles?

Leasing comes with mileage limits. If you anticipate higher annual mileage, you can consider a higher-mileage lease upfront or choose financing to avoid overage fees.

How does Subaru's reliability affect my decision?

Subaru engineering is known for longevity, which supports strong long-term ownership when you finance. That same reliability also helps leased vehicles hold value, which can benefit end-of-term options.

What happens at the end of a lease?

At lease end, you can return the vehicle, start a new lease with the latest model, or buy out your current Ascent if you love it and want to keep it.

Key Features of the 2026 Subaru Ascent


The three-row 2026 Subaru Ascent is designed around capability, comfort, and confidence for every seat. Standard Symmetrical All-Wheel Drive and 8.7 inches of ground clearance help manage rain, snow, and unpaved detours with reassuring balance, while its available 5,000-pound towing capacity makes it easy to bring bikes, a small trailer, or a lightweight boat for weekend fun. Inside, families choose seven- or eight-passenger seating, and generous space—up to 153.2 cubic feet for passengers—makes the third row genuinely usable. Thoughtful storage, wide rear door openings, and one-touch second-row access simplify loading car seats and backpacks. Standard EyeSight® Driver Assist Technology anchors the Ascent’s safety suite, and available features such as DriverFocus® Distraction Mitigation, Automatic Emergency Steering, Blind-Spot Detection, and Rear Cross-Traffic Alert add more watchful support in heavy traffic. Cabin finishes range from durable StarTex® upholstery to richly appointed Nappa leather on Touring, complemented by an available Subaru Multimedia System with Navigation and optional Harman Kardon® Quantum Logic Surround Sound for crisp, immersive audio. Distinctive trims add personality—check out the Limited Bronze Edition with bronze-finish 20-inch wheels and the Onyx Edition Touring with its bold black grille and exterior accents. Colors like Sapphire Blue Pearl help the Ascent look as confident as it feels. Versatile cargo space, smart driver assists, and a quiet, refined ride make this three-row Subaru an everyday favorite that’s equally at home on long road trips and early-morning practice runs.
